California ENERGY STAR® New Homes Program

The California ENERGY STAR New Homes Program is a performance based program designed to encourage builders to construct single family and multi-family dwellings that use at least 15% less energy than the standard design required by the 2005 California Energy Efficiency Standards.

15 Percent Designation

This 15% level has also been designated by the Environmental Protection Agency as the ENERGY STAR Homes baseline for California.

As a result, homeowners and renters will save money while enjoying a comfortable, energy efficient home. Builders will receive recognition through both a national and statewide ENERGY STAR campaign.

The types of new construction which can earn the ENERGY STAR designation

Multifamily Low Rise

  • Condominium (3 stories or less)
  • Townhouse (3 or more units)
  • Low Rise Apartment (3 stories or less)

Single Family

  • Production Home Custom Home

Qualifying for ENERGY STAR Designation

The program now requires that The Thermal Bypass Checklist and Quality Insulation Installation (QII), as well as the verification documents, CF-4R, and CF-6R be completed to qualify for the ENERGY STAR designation.

High Rise Program

Other New Residential Construction which achieves the 15% level also qualifies to participate in the incentive program.

Multifamily High Rise

  • Condominium (4 stories or more)
  • High Rise Apartment (4 stories or more)
